Overview

LMI is seeking a skilled Social Network Analysis (SNA) Instructor and Data Analyst in Northern Virginia in support of the AO OAA QDS contract. This position will be responsible for serving as an instructor for the OAA SNA courses and solving data problems for the customer.



Responsibilities

This role will focus on supporting and driving mission focused technical operations. Daily requirements include, but are not limited to:

    Serve as an instructor for the SNA courses (schedule: bi-monthly introductory and quarterly advanced classes).
  • Utilize SNA skills and tools (e.g., Python, Pandas) to help customer analysts address mission objectives.
  • Prepare and deliver documents ranging from technical reviews, class enhancements, and curriculum updates.
  • Organize and actively engage on Technical Review Boards (TRB) and Working Groups (WG) and serve as an operational expert to various elements.
  • Foster coordination and communication between various operational elements to create the best solutions and teaching environments possible.
  • Develop and implement creative updates to the courses managed and taught in this role, collaborating with instructional designers to refresh and enhance the SNA curriculum as needed.
  • Market SNA course to target audiences.
  • Be available to take the lead on developing and guiding instructional objectives for office projects related to SNA.
  • Be available on client systems to answer questions from students on a regular basis.


Qualifications

Required

  • Understanding of Social Network Analysis.
  • Coding experience, specifically relating to Data Analysis with Python, NetworkX and Pandas.
  • Experience serving as a technical instructor.
  • Strong problem solving and analytical skills.
  • Strong relationship and network building skills.
  • Bachelor's Degree in applicable discipline.
  • TS/SCI with polygraph.

Desired

  • Intermediate to advanced Python skills, including NetworkX and Pandas
  • Proficiency with client-specific tools
